Common questions about honda repair services in Baldwin, MI
Due to our rural roads, seasonal temperature swings, and winter road salt, common local Honda issues include premature brake and suspension component wear, corrosion on exhaust systems, and problems related to variable valve timing (VVT) systems in older models. Regular undercarriage washes in winter and timely oil changes are crucial for longevity here.
Look for a local shop with certified Honda technicians (ASE certification is a strong indicator) and positive reviews from area residents. Given Baldwin's smaller size, asking for personal recommendations at local businesses or checking with the Lake County Chamber of Commerce can lead you to trusted, community-oriented repair services.
For most rout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and common repairs, a qualified local Baldwin shop can provide faster, often more affordable service. For very complex computer issues or specific warranty work that requires proprietary Honda diagnostic tools, a dealership in Ludington or Big Rapids may be necessary.
Labor rates in Baldwin are typically more competitive than in major metro areas, but parts availability can sometimes cause slight delays or increased shipping costs for uncommon components. A good local shop will communicate this upfront and may source parts from regional suppliers to balance cost and speed.
Definitely discuss the impact of seasonal driving on Michigan's M-37 and gravel forest roads, which can affect alignment and suspension. Also, emphasize preparing your Honda for harsh winters, including battery checks, coolant strength, and the use of all-season or snow tires, which many local shops can expertly install and balance.
